The important thing about sunburn is it needs immediate treatment. Sunburns are very painful. The Sunrays on the beaches are extremely strong and the UV rays damage your skin. Before you step out to the beach or go out for long hours in the sun, you must apply sunscreen, wear loose fitted clothes, apply an SPF based lip balm.
Everyone gets sunburnt once in their lifetime, but if you are frequently exposing yourself to the Sun without any protection, you will be prone to sunburns. This, in turn, will put you at a high risk of cancer, and other skin diseases.

We now know the ”good” cocoa butter does to the skin after a sunburn. Combining it with Aloe Vera adds more to its benefits.
Aloe Vera works as a moisturizer and is anti-bacterial. It cools down the skin, and that is a primary requirement after the skin gets burnt due to the sun.
Take 2 tbsp of Cocoa butter and use a double boiler to melt it. Add some aloe vera gel to it and pour it in an airtight bottle. Apply this as a moisturizer after a sunburn. This does the job of first aid on burnt skin.

Things you will need – 3 tbsp olive oil mixed with Calendula, 1 tsp coconut oil,1 tsp coconut butter,1 tp shea butter, three drops aloe vera gel,15 drops of lavender oil,1 tbsp of grated beeswax.
Method – First melt the butter, beeswax and oil using a double boiler. Keep the flame low and stir occasionally. As it liquifies, remove it from the heating source. Add the lavender oil and allow it cool. Add the aloe Vera gel. Store in a container. Apply as a cream regularly.
